According to a CNBC report, a U.S. regulator has initiated steps to retract a $5 million fine that was earlier levied against Gemini, the crypto exchange operated by the Winklevoss twins. The original penalty was part of ongoing enforcement actions targeting cryptocurrency platforms for alleged compliance violations. While the specific regulator and the precise rationale for the withdrawal have not been disclosed in the source material, the development marks a notable reversal in the case. Gemini has been a prominent player in the digital asset space since its founding, often positioning itself as a regulated and compliant exchange. The exchange previously faced regulatory scrutiny over its lending products and other offerings, which led to settlements and penalties in various jurisdictions. The withdrawal of this particular $5 million penalty suggests that the regulator may be reassessing the scope or validity of the initial action. The news comes amid a broader trend of U.S. regulators re-evaluating enforcement strategies for crypto businesses, as the industry awaits clearer legislative guidelines. The Winklevoss-led exchange has not publicly commented on this development at the time of the report. The withdrawal process is reportedly underway but may require formal approval or procedural steps before it becomes final. This potential penalty withdrawal carries several key implications for the crypto sector. First, it may signal that some U.S. regulators are open to revisiting past enforcement actions, potentially offering a path for other crypto firms to seek similar relief. If the move is completed, it could reduce the financial burden on Gemini and improve its regulatory standing. Second, the development underscores the fluid and evolving nature of crypto regulation in the United States. Enforcement actions that were aggressively pursued in prior years might be softened as regulatory priorities shift or as firms demonstrate improved compliance efforts. The Winklevoss exchange has consistently emphasized its commitment to working with regulators, which may have influenced the decision. Market observers may interpret this as a positive precedent, though each case is unique. The withdrawal does not necessarily imply that all outstanding penalties against other crypto firms will be revisited. However, it does highlight the importance of ongoing dialogue between regulators and industry participants.
